Job Description
? Software Engineer - Aerospace & Space Systems
? Scotland | ? Full-Time | ? Hybrid/Remote options consideredHelp shape the future of space from the heart of Scotland.We're looking for a passionate and versatile Software Engineer to join our growing team at the cutting edge of aerospace innovation. Based in Scotland, we're building software that powers real-world space systems - from mission-critical tools to high-performance applications - and we're looking for someone who thrives in a dynamic, fast-paced, and technically challenging environment.
? What You'll Bring
* Proven commercial experience in Java development and debugging high-quality code
* A full-stack mindset: from front-end interfaces to robust back-end systems
* Confidence working in a Linux environment using modern development tools
* A commitment to best practices in coding, testing, and documentation
* Experience with application development in a professional context
? What Sets You Apart
You're someone who:
* Loves solving complex problems with a balance of pragmatism and creativity
* Communicates clearly - both with teammates and customers
* Takes ownership and enjoys contributing to a positive, collaborative team culture
* Is detail-oriented, diligent, and values getting things right
* Is curious, constantly learning, and open to new approaches and technologies
? Bonus Points For
* Exposure to space systems (commercial or academic)
* Experience across the full software lifecycle, from requirements to release
* Familiarity with model-based or component-based engineering
* Knowledge of:
* Databases (RDBMS or NoSQL)
* JavaFX, Apache Maven
* Version control (Git or Mercurial)